Bugatti Automobiles S.A.S.: 100% ownership. Bugatti Automobiles S.A.S. is a wholly owned subsidiary of Groupe VOLKSWAGEN France s.a. Volkswagen acquired Bugatti International S.A. Holding in July 1998.

The Bugatti Veyron EB 16.4 is a mid-engine sports car, designed and developed in Germany by the Volkswagen Group and manufactured in Molsheim, France, by French automobile manufacturer Bugatti. It was named after the racing driver Pierre Veyron. The original version has a top speed of 407 km/h (253 mph).Who owns Ferrari now?

Bugatti logo is a three-colored oval-shaped figure. Sixty red dots that symbolize either pearls or safety wires are embedded into the narrow white bordering. The word 'Bugatti', carved of white letters with black shades, lies on the red font in the middle of the logo.What is the most expensive car?
